Huawei Y9s is not eligible for the EMUI 13 update . As of 2026, the device has reached its end-of-life for major software upgrades, with its official support peak being Why the Huawei Y9s is Excluded Hardware Limitations
: The Y9s (released in 2019) uses the Kirin 710F chipset. EMUI 13 is optimized for more modern hardware with better processing and AI capabilities [5, 16]. Update Cycle
: Huawei typically provides two major OS upgrades for its Y-series. The Y9s originally launched with EMUI 9.1 and received updates through EMUI 10 and eventually EMUI 12 [23, 26, 34]. Official Roadmap huawei y9s update emui 13
: EMUI 13 was primarily rolled out to newer flagship and mid-range series, such as the Mate 50, P50, and select Nova models (like Nova 9 and Y90) [4, 16, 18]. What You Miss Without EMUI 13
If you were looking for specific EMUI 13 features, these are the key highlights available only on supported devices: Service Widgets
: Stackable and groupable icons that provide at-a-glance information [11, 14]. Super Device
: Enhanced connectivity between phones, tablets, and laptops [5, 10]. Super Storage
: Automatically compresses unused apps and duplicate files to save space [5]. Privacy & Security Centers
: Centralized dashboards to manage app permissions and scan for risks [9, 12]. How to Check for the Latest Available Update

As of April 2026, the Huawei Y9s has not officially received an update to EMUI 13. While newer mid-range models like the Nova Y90 were included in the EMUI 13 roadmap, the Y9s officially peaked at EMUI 12. Update Status & Compatibility Since you are stuck on EMUI 12, make
Official Version: The highest stable firmware officially released for the Huawei Y9s is EMUI 12 (specifically version 12.0.0.226 in some regions).
EMUI 13 Eligibility: Huawei's official EMUI 13 upgrade plan focused primarily on flagship and newer mid-range devices. Older models like the Y9s, which originally launched with EMUI 9.1 and Google Mobile Services (GMS), were excluded from this specific major cycle. How to Check for Latest Updates
Even if EMUI 13 is not available, you should ensure your Y9s is running the most recent version of EMUI 12 for security and performance:
System Settings: Go to Settings > System & updates > Software update.
Manual Check: Tap Check for updates. If an update is available, follow the on-screen instructions to download and install.
My HUAWEI App: Alternatively, open the My HUAWEI app, navigate to the Support section, and tap Update. Update Your Phone System Online | HUAWEI Support Global
